S5 Ep 968Schools close as Victoria bakes; Rio’s colourful Carnival; Lucky the deaf muster dog; and Taylor tickets mania.
Your daily kids news podcast. Victoria suffered through a scorching heatwave, bushfires, power outages and thunderstorms yesterday! Schools closed, and kids got an unexpected day off as towns near the Grampians had to evacuate. Stay safe and look out for your neighbours, people! Brazil threw the ultimate street party, and everyone's invited! Imagine a rainbow explosion with dazzling costumes, massive floats, and dancing in the streets. It's like a giant, moving art show celebrating the countdown to Easter. Party on, Brazil! We meet Lucky, the deaf dog who's a sheep-herding superhero! Without hearing commands, Lucky uses sight and vibrations to round up sheep like a boss. It's a heartwarming story of friendship and furry feats on the farm. Who needs superhero movies when you have Lucky? Taylor Swift fans went wild, snagging last-minute concert tickets faster than lightning! With seats offering a less than a full view, Swifties proved there's no bad seat when it comes to supporting their icon. Meanwhile, Usher skates into hearts with his halftime show moves. S5 Ep 963King Charles’ cancer diagnosis; a deadly disease is on the way out; doggo at the dentist; and it’s a Grammys wrap.
Your daily kids news podcast. King Charles has shared that he's been diagnosed with cancer and is taking a break from royal duties to focus on his treatment. It's a reminder of the importance of health checkups and supporting each other. In Cameroon, a quarter million kids are lining up, but it's not for treats—it's for a vaccine to fight malaria! Thanks to the new Mosquirix vaccine, they're taking a big step to beat mosquitoes. Here's to science making mosquitoes less scary and saving lives! From four-legged friends offering cuddles at the dentist to daring rescues on ice, it's clear why dogs are everyone's best buddies! At this year's Grammys, it was all about the ladies! From Kylie Minogue's dance hit to Taylor Swift making history, and not forgetting the amazing performances and awards, these talented women are hitting the high notes and inspiring music fans everywhere! S5 Ep 958An upside-down moon landing; a quagmire in Queensland; the 49ers furry friends; and a yellow mystery solved.
Just when you thought the moon was getting lonely, Japan joins the club as the fifth nation to land on it! Things took a topsy-turvy turn when their spacecraft landed upside down, but they still managed to deploy two Lunar Excursion Vehicles and snap a cool photo. It's a classic case of 'try and try again' in space! Queensland's residents are swapping pool noodles for mop buckets after Cyclone Kirrily's heavy rains. Meanwhile, Western Australia is bracing for a sizzling 41-degree scorcher. Don't forget to check out our Shortcut to Cyclones, Hurricanes and Typhoons to stay weather-wise! The San Francisco 49ers are gearing up for the Super Bowl with some furry support! Puppy therapy is their secret strategy for staying cool under pressure. Check out the cuddly canines in action and see if they can out-chase Travis Kelce's team! Move over, Bluey – sausage dogs are the new stars of the outback! Originally badger hunters, these energetic dachshunds are now rounding up sheep and winning hearts. Before you beg for one, remember they're full of surprises - and maybe a bit of mischief too! Ever wondered why pee is yellow? Or why poop is brown? Well, curious kids, science has the answer! It's all thanks to some hard-working gut bacteria and a chemical called urobilin.
